Extra Extra! This just in:
•M-Sport is required to install the PPK •Only the M Sport gets additional cooling features from the factory (larger radiator fan/relay, auxiliary water/oil coolers). None of the other lines receive these required cooling features. •The (under rated) HP and torque gains are the same as the Power Kit on the E9x. Bulletin to announce the Power Kit availability will hopefully go out by the end of the month! With the PPK, Exhaust, M-Performance Suspension and brakes, we are able to create our own unofficial M335i. |
